Nintendo launches the Wii U on its own turf for a change.

Nintendo is gearing up to hold its midnight console launch celebration for the Wii U at the Nintendo World Store, located in Manhattan. 

The celebration will take place on November 17 from 6 p.m. to midnight, when systems will officially go on sale. Some of the festivities include Mii costumed characters, item giveaways, and a guest appearance from Nintendo President & COO Reggie Fils-Aime.

Check out the first details on the Wii U eShop straight out of Japan.

The Wii U eShop, available in an update when the system launches, will feature game demos and HD videos, according to Nintendo Co., Ltd.'s official website.

It is unclear if every game will have a demo, but the page does say that demos will be available. The HD-quality videos and images will also be on the eShop, highlighting different games. Those videos and images can be viewed on the GamePad.

Not everything will be available out of box.

Features such as Miiverse, Nintendo TVii, Nintendo eShop, and Wii U Chat will be unavailable on the Wii U until users install an update, which will be made available on launch day.

Systems that are currently out there lack these features, but will have access to them soon. Whether this day-one update will also come with other surprises is currently unknown.

Adding another Japanese term to Nintendo lore in other regions.

The main screen of Miiverse, featuring Miis lingering around icons of games and applications, will be called WaraWara Plaza in all regions, according to recent Nintendo Directs.

At E3 2012, Nintendo President Satoru Iwata revealed the area was called Mii WaraWara during development because of, as Nintendo of America's Bill Trinen put it, "how the crowd of Mii characters murmured and moved about."

Nintendo said 23 games were hitting launch in late September. Well, we're up to 24 now.

Tank! Tank! Tank! is coming to Wii U at the system's launch on November 18, according to Namco Bandai's Denny Chiu during a recent video with Giant Bomb.

Previously listed as a November release in Nintendo of America's launch lineup press release, the game's inclusion with the launch lineup bumps the number of launch retails from 23 to 24. Publisher Namco Bandai is also releasing Tekken Tag Tournament 2 Wii U Edition at launch.

A new feature for the Wii U's video chat service.

It will be possible to draw on the Wii U GamePad during video chat sessions. The drawn images will be displayed over the video feed and will be visible by both players chatting.

This information comes from the latest Nintendo Direct which aired earlier today in Japan. During the event this Wii U feature was showcased by Satoru Iwata when video chatting with Reggie Fils-Aime.

Now we will finally know what we will see when we turn on the system.

When the Wii U turns on, the television and GamePad will display different screen menus, as was shown during this morning's Wii U Nintendo Direct.

The television screen will first load the WaraWara Plaza, a screen we have seen before. On this screen, various Miis gather around different game icons where they will mingle and chat about the games they surround, showing messages other players have posted.

Final calls for Wii U pre-orders are approaching.

EB Games Australia have announced their Wii U pre-order cutoff date is November 18, 2012.

Australians who want to be sure they can get a Wii U on the November 30 launch date need to make sure they have pre-ordered by the cutoff date.

EB Games are currently the only retailer talking about a cutoff date for day one purchases, but it is likely that other stores would have similar dates in mind with regards to their pre-order allotments.
